Ayotte pushes for sole-source as authorizers seek Compass Call competition

By Leigh Giangreco / May 27, 2016 at 10:30 AM
The Senate Armed Services Committee is recommending fencing off funding for the EC-130H Compass Call recapitalization unless the Air Force conducts an open competition to acquire a replacement aircraft, but some Senate authorizers are still pushing for a sole-source option. The House version of the fiscal year 2017 defense policy bill approved $165.7 million for a new-start effort that would fund the Air Force's plan to sole-source the Compass Call recapitalization to Gulfstream.
